First you need to put together a personal budget sheet to see whether you have enough disposable income. You can use our
pack Dealing with your Debts which includes a budget sheet and a guide to how to complete it.

If you don’t have the pack, you can do your own budget. Add up all your household income. Then add up all your essential expenses, like rent, mortgage, household bills, food, travel, child care.

Take the second figure from the first. What you have left over is your disposable income. If your disposable income is £100 or more, a
